The NSW premier, Chris Minns, says staff in his office may not have been notified in advance about Saturday’s neo-Nazi rally by parliamentary security “because it was on the weekend”.
The premier said his department’s secretary would look into changes to security procedures after it emerged other senior parliamentary figures and police were warned about the rally on Macquarie Street.
